Title: ReNamer - Mass filename editing tool
Post by: Silencers on January 28, 2009, 04:23:09 AM
What if you have a large batch of files belonging to a similar group, eg anime/tv series, mp3's by the same artist or in a same album - you might have times where the filenames are inconsistent and vary betweem sources; usually the naming format changes when the uploaders are different.

I like keeping all my files organized and in the right order [episodes, year, tracklist, etc.] with consistent filenames like [Artist] - [No.] - [SongTitle] instead of jumbled up all over the place. Also I like to get rid of unnecessary dots, commas, brackets and underscores - quickly.

I recommend ReNamer, a freeware that helps me sort out all those files and rename them quickly and effectively. It's free, it's got a wizard[ish] function and it's so addictively efficient at naming whole packs of files. Here's a screenshot:
